ResizableBox是一个React组件,用于创建可调整大小的容器。它提供了一个可拖动的边界,使用户能够通过拖动边界来调整容器的大小。
ResizableBox的主要特点和优势包括:
- 可自定义大小:用户可以通过拖动边界来调整容器的宽度和高度,以适应不同的需求。
- 响应式设计:ResizableBox可以根据不同的屏幕尺寸和设备自动调整大小,以提供更好的用户体验。
- 灵活性:ResizableBox可以与其他React组件和库无缝集成,使其适用于各种应用场景。
- 可扩展性:ResizableBox提供了丰富的配置选项和回调函数,使开发人员能够根据自己的需求进行定制和扩展。
ResizableBox适用于许多应用场景,包括但不限于:
- 可调整大小的面板或容器:例如,可以使用ResizableBox创建一个可调整大小的侧边栏或面板,以便用户可以根据需要展开或收起内容。
- 可调整大小的图像或视频容器:ResizableBox可以用于创建一个可调整大小的容器,以便用户可以根据需要放大或缩小图像或视频。
- 可调整大小的表格或列表:ResizableBox可以用于创建一个可调整大小的表格或列表,以便用户可以根据需要调整列宽或行高。
腾讯云提供了一些相关产品和服务,可以与ResizableBox结合使用,以实现更多功能和增强性能。以下是一些推荐的腾讯云产品和产品介绍链接地址:
- 腾讯云云服务器(CVM):提供可扩展的计算资源,用于部署和运行ResizableBox所需的应用程序。详情请参考:腾讯云云服务器
- 腾讯云对象存储(COS):用于存储和管理ResizableBox所需的静态资源,如图像、视频等。详情请参考:腾讯云对象存储
- 腾讯云内容分发网络(CDN):加速ResizableBox所需的静态资源的传输和分发,提供更好的用户体验。详情请参考:腾讯云内容分发网络
- 腾讯云云数据库MySQL版:用于存储和管理ResizableBox所需的数据,如用户配置、调整大小记录等。详情请参考:腾讯云云数据库MySQL版
- 腾讯云弹性伸缩(Auto Scaling):根据实际需求自动调整ResizableBox所需的计算资源,以提供更好的性能和可用性。详情请参考:腾讯云弹性伸缩
总结:ResizableBox是一个React组件,用于创建可调整大小的容器。它具有自定义大小、响应式设计、灵活性和可扩展性等优势。适用于可调整大小的面板、图像或视频容器、表格或列表等场景。腾讯云提供了一些相关产品和服务,可以与ResizableBox结合使用,以实现更多功能和增强性能。